Veeqo (veeqo.com) — a startup which was acquired by Amazon in 2021 — is Amazon's recommended shipping and inventory solution. Our vision is to become the back office hub for all e-commerce sellers, for both their on-Amazon and off-Amazon business. We help sellers manage fulfillment operations across all their online stores, and ship orders to customers at the lowest cost and in the fastest possible time.
